So, Avenged Sevenfold's 'Live at Rock am Ring 2006' captures that raw energy of the band during their 'City of Evil' tour. You really get a sense of the crowd's electric enthusiasm that day, especially with the setlist featuring tracks like 'Unholy Confessions' and 'Eternal Rest.' The pacing flows well, showcasing the band's ability to shift from heavy riffs to more melodic sections seamlessly. The guitar solo definitely stands out, reflecting their musicianship. While the director's name isn't listed, the camera work does a decent job of immersing you into the concert atmosphere, even if it lacks the polish of a big production.
This concert film is somewhat elusive, as it hasn't seen many re-releases, making it a nice find for collectors. The allure really comes from the raw, unfiltered performance that resonates well with fans of the band and metal in general.
